About the role
We are seeking an experienced Consulting Clinical Research Coordinator to join our healthcare team. This role involves managing and overseeing clinical trials in Gynecologic Oncology (GynOnc), ensuring compliance with ethical standards and regulations. You will contribute to groundbreaking research with the potential to significantly impact patient care and treatment outcomes.
Responsibilities
- Oversee the day-to-day management of clinical trials, including patient recruitment, data collection, and data analysis.
- Ensure all clinical trials are conducted in accordance with the study protocol, ethical standards, and regulatory requirements.
- Coordinate with physicians, nurses, and other healthcare professionals to ensure patient safety and the integrity of clinical trial data.
- Develop and maintain effective relationships with study sponsors, investigators, and other key stakeholders.
- Prepare and submit regular reports on the progress and results of clinical trials.
- Participate in the development of study protocols, informed consent forms, and case report forms.
- Identify, evaluate, and manage potential risks and issues related to clinical trials.
- Provide training and guidance to other members of the clinical research team.
- Stay updated on the latest trends, developments, and advancements in the field of Gynecologic Oncology.
